What Meat to Eat?

Did a loving God teach something about meats we should still heed when He labeled some "clean" and others "unclean"? (Russel, 2006).

We are informed to eat meats in moderation and in order for us to be obedient to God, we must also listen to Him if we want to remain healthy and happy. A large number of health risks are associated with eating red meat, such as heart disease, cancer, high cholesterol and the list goes on. So the question, what kind of meat can we eat in order to stay healthy? In Romans 14:6, "He who eats meat, eats to the Lord, for he gives thanks to God;and he who abstains, does so to the Lord and gives thanks to God."

It is important that we focus on the right kind of meats. God said, "You may eat any animal that has a split hoof completely divided and that chews the cud" (Leviticus 11:3). He also said "Of course all creatures living in the water of the seas and the streams, you may eat that have fins and scales (v. 9). Eating clean fish and beef is essential to good health. Meats contain proteins, iron, zinc and vitamin B6 and B12. Clean animal flesh also contain 3-Omega fatty acids that are essential for life. As we listen to God's word, He is telling us what foods to avoid so we do not get sick or become a statistic of another severe illness or disease. Leviticus 11:43: "Do not defile yourselves by any of these creatures. Do make yourselves unclean by means or be made unclean by them." Remember, the following animals that God created for us to eat, is for a valid reason. God said, “If you listen carefully to the Lord your God and do what is right in his eyes, if you pay attention to his commands and keep all his decrees, I will not bring on you any of the diseases I brought on the Egyptians, for I am the Lord, who heals you.”(Exodus 15:26, NIV). The next time you have your next meal, look for the types of "clean" animals you may eat. God has never failed on His promise to those who obey Him.
